The hammer gun uses an air compressor as its power source

The hammer gun uses an air compressor as its power source, not an electric cable with a plug. However, just as the voltage for electric tools comes in different voltages, the rating for the hammer gun is measured by the pressure per square inch, so you need to know beforehand so as to adjust your pressure output from the compressor."

This tool is a time and work saver for the Die Repair machinist that welds tool steel. Pinging weld beads with this tool is a breeze compared to using a ball ping hammer. I have found that a tip with a small round tip ( around 1/4 radii) works best for pinging weld beads
